Q: Is 15,772,267 a Prime Number?
A: No, 15,772,267 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 15772267 can be evenly divided by 1 7 49 409 787 2,863 5,509 20,041 38,563 321,883 2,253,181 and 15,772,267, with no remainder.
Since 15,772,267 cannot be divided by just 1 and 15,772,267, it is not a prime number.
